During his extended sit down with Oprah on Oprah Prime, Pharrell touched on topics ranging from his upbringing in Virginia Beach to his recent marriage and birth of his son. When the topic turned to his song “Happy”—arguably the biggest song in the world—Pharrell revealed that since the song didn’t have an EDM or Trap influence, he couldn’t get radio airplay. But once the video was released and Despicable Me 2 hit theaters, the song took on a life of its own and has been undeniable ever since.

Throughout the 40 minute talk, Pharrell also spoke on synthesia, how The Alchemist changed his life, race relations and the controversy surrounding the G I R L album cover, the inspiration behind his best songs, and his top-five favorite songs of all time.—Peter Walsh
